exchange at TUM Campus of life sciences
Hello everyone!
I'm going on exchange next semester at TUM's Life Sciences campus in Weihenstephan. I'm really excited, but I’m facing a bit of a housing dilemma and would love some advice.
Ideally, I’d love to live in Munich to fully experience the city. However, the commute to campus is around an hour by train, which adds up to about two hours of travel every day. That seems a bit exhausting and like a lot of time lost.
On the other hand, living in Freising, where the campus is located, would definitely be more convenient. But it seems like a quieter town with a smaller student community, and I’m really hoping to meet lots of international students and make the most of the social side of this exchange.
Has anyone else faced the same decision? Where did you end up living, and what would you recommend? Thanks in advance!
